The forest is a sensitive area. So these rules apply everywhere (also outside Font).
* No littering
* No fires
* Brush the holds
* Do NOT climb when the rock is wet! It is very brittle when wet.
* Carry the pads, don't drag them (helps preventing erosion)
* Stay on the paths!
* Absolutely no bivouacing/camping!
You can reach Franchard Isatis (and the neighbouring areas) via D409. Then turn to Route du Loup and you find the parking at the end of the road.
There is a short 1-2 minutes walk south to the boulders.
